Friday, November 5, 2004 there were bomb threats found at the High School and Middle School. The High School was early dismissed around 11:30 AM, since the District did not know how long it would take to get the bomb sniffing dogs to search the building. The Middle School students, around 1PM, were moved to the Nyack College Field House and the police and dogs were nearby to search the building shortly thereafter. The students were returned to school. Both buildings were found clear of any devices. The District continues to ask parents to reinforce how serious these threats are and continues to cooperate with the police to locate the perpetrators. Families are also asked to discuss alternate plans with their students incase of an early dismissal - where students should go in case there is no one t home or they do not have a key to get into their home. Families will be kept updated. Thanks to all for their patience and understanding. |
